Amee McDonald

Amee McDonald never quite fit into corporate America due to her passion for helping others. Positions at Northwest Airlines in International Pricing Operations, at Marketing Architects in Account Development, and at Mediaspace Solutions as Director of Innovation honed Amee's analytical skills, but she longed to fulfill her passion for helping nonprofits and social enterprises. Amee wondered," Is it possible to create an ad agency that helps others?" In 2011, Amee and her husband Clint founded jabber logic: an ad agency alternative for small businesses and nonprofits. Since founding jabber logic, Amee has been named one of Ad Fed’s 32 under 32, Minnesota Business Magazine’s 35 Entrepreneurs Under 35, and Minnesota Business Magazine’s The Real Power 50. Amee is also an adjunct faculty member at Carlson School of Management at the University of Minnesota.
